Advanced Three-Stage Automated Working System

1. Intelligent Feeding & Fish Positioning

The feeding section uses a human-hand-simulation fixing mechanism that gently secures and positions fish of varying sizes.

This ensures each fish enters the processing zone in the correct orientation.


2. Precision Belly Opening System

The belly opening unit is equipped with a high-speed rotating food-grade blade:

Compared with manual knife cutting, this system delivers uniform results regardless of operator skill.


3. High-Efficiency Evisceration Module

After belly opening, the viscera removal system uses a combined mechanism of hook knife, rotating brushes, and water assistance to remove internal organs.

This step ensures the fish interior is clean and ready for washing or further processing.

Technical Specifications

ItemSpecification
Machine NameAutomatic Fish Gutting, Evisceration & Washing Machine
Processing Capacity60–80 fish/min
Hourly Output2,000–2,500 fish/hour
Power7.0 kW
Power Supply380V / 50Hz / 3 Phase
Machine Size224 × 82 × 164 cm
Machine Weight450 kg
Operation ModeFully automatic
Processing FunctionsBelly opening + Evisceration + Washing
Evisceration MethodHook knife + Brush + High-pressure water
Material304 Food-Grade Stainless Steel
Suitable FishTilapia, red fish, yellow croaker, sea bream, etc.

Integration into Complete Fish Processing Lines

This machine is typically positioned after descaling and before cutting or filleting:

  1. Descaling

  2. Gutting & washing (this machine)

  3. Cutting / filleting

  4. Final washing

  5. Packaging / freezing

Its compact footprint and continuous operation make it easy to integrate into both new and existing lines.

FAQ

Q1: What processing functions does this machine integrate?

A: This machine integrates belly opening, internal organ removal, and internal washing into one fully automated process, replacing multiple manual operations with a single continuous workflow.


Q2: What is the processing capacity?

A: The machine processes 60–80 fish per minute, equivalent to 2,000–2,500 fish per hour, replacing approximately 25–30 manual workers.


Q3: What fish sizes and weights can be processed?

A:


Q4: Which fish species is the machine suitable for?

A: Suitable for a wide range of freshwater and marine fish, including tilapia, red fish, yellow croaker, sea bream, carp, crucian carp, trout, and similar species.


Q5: How effective is the viscera removal process?

A: The combined hook knife + brush + water-assisted system achieves a viscera removal efficiency of over 99%, including effective removal of black membrane and blood residue.


Q6: Does the machine damage the fish flesh or skin?

A: No. The machine uses precise cutting depth control, brush-based evisceration, and water-assisted cleaning, ensuring minimal damage and maintaining fish integrity and appearance.


Q7: Can the machine process frozen fish?

A: Yes. It can process fresh fish or partially thawed frozen fish. Speed and processing parameters can be adjusted according to raw material condition.


Q8: What are the hygiene and material standards?

A: The entire machine is made of 304 food-grade stainless steel, designed for wet environments, easy to clean, and suitable for facilities operating under HACCP, GMP, and export hygiene standards.
